WebFeb 4, 2008 · Each successful producer must have records which are accurate and reliable to make sound management decisions. Records of identification and pedigree, production, feed, reproduction, health and costs help producers: 1. cull the least profitable cows. 2. feed for most efficient production. 3. make precise management decisions for greatest returns.

WebThe annual production of milk for the United States during 2024 was 226 billion pounds, 1.3 percent above 2024.
